The South Africa Portable Power Station Market is experiencing growth due to the increasing demand for reliable and efficient power solutions in the country. With frequent power outages and an unreliable grid infrastructure, consumers are turning to portable power stations as a viable alternative for backup power. Key drivers of market growth include the rise in outdoor recreational activities, the need for emergency power during natural disasters, and the growing trend of off-grid living. Major players in the market are focusing on product innovation, such as lightweight and high-capacity power stations with advanced features like solar compatibility and multiple charging options. The market is also witnessing a shift towards eco-friendly solutions, with a growing preference for lithium-ion battery-powered portable power stations.

The South African government has implemented policies to promote renewable energy sources and reduce carbon emissions, which directly impact the Portable Power Station Market. The Integrated Resource Plan (IRP) aims to increase the share of renewable energy in the country`s energy mix, providing opportunities for portable power stations that utilize solar or wind power. In addition, the Department of Energy offers incentives and rebates for businesses and individuals adopting renewable energy solutions, supporting the growth of the portable power station market. However, challenges such as regulatory uncertainties and grid integration issues remain, requiring stakeholders to collaborate with the government to drive innovation and overcome barriers in the South African portable power station market.
